Qualifications
- •You need a Master's Degree in Applied Behavior Analysis or related field
- •You need to be a Board Certified Behavior Analyst (BCBA) with experience supervising the implementation of ABA-based treatment programs by RB - Ts
- •You need to be licensed in the state of Maryland or actively pursuing licensure at the time of hire
- •You need to be dedicated to providing high-quality, outcomes-based care to our clients and their families

Responsibilities
- •Conduct skills and behavior assessments in the clients natural environment to deeply understand their needs
- •Develop comprehensive treatment plans and plan evidence-based interventions
- •Train, supervise, and support the RB - Ts working on your childs team
- •Collaborate with supervisors and the quality assurance team to achieve optimal client outcomes
- •Coordinate with and train caregivers to empower them as partners in their childs progress Qualifications
